Artificial SpeechBecause speech is the most convenient form of communication, in the future we want essentially natural conversations with computers. The primary point of contact will be a simple device that will act as our window into the world. It will have to be small enough to slip into your pocket, so there will be a screen but no keyboard., you will simply talk to it.The device will be permanently connected to the Internet and will beep relevant information up to you as it comes in. Such devices will evolve naturally in the next five to ten years.
Just how quickly people will adapt to a voice-based internet world is uncertain. Many believe that, initially at least, we will need similar conventions for the voice to those we use at present on screen: click, back, forward, and so on. But soon you will undoubtedly be able to interact by voice with all those IT-based services you currently connect with over the Internet by means of a keyboard. This will help the Internet serve the entire population.
Changes like this will encompass (围绕, 包围) the whole world. Because English is the language of science, it will probably remain the language in which the technology is most advanced, but most speech-recognition techniques are transferable to other languagesprovided (假如,若是) there is sufficient motivation to undertake the work.
Of course, in any language there are still huge problems for us to solve. Carefully dietated, clear speech can now be understood by computers with only a 4~5 per cent errorrate, but even the most advanced technology still records 30~40 per cent errors with spontaneous speech. Within ten years we will have computers that respond to goal-directedconversation, but for a computer to have a conversation that takes into account human social behaviors is probably 50 years off. We are not going to be chatting to the big screen inthe living room just yet.
In the past insufficient speed and memory have held us back, but these days they areless of an issue. However, there are those in the IT community who believe that currenttechniques will eventually hit a brick wall. Personally, I believe that incremental (不断增长的) developments in performance are more likely. But it is true that by about 2040 orso, computer architectures will need to become highly parallel (并行的) if performance is to keep increasing.
